Video: Here's Why the Stock Market May Not Be Finished Selling Off
The global equity market cap is down $6 trillion to $80.6 trillion during the latest correction, according to Bank of America Merrill Lynch.
And the selling may not be done.
Meanwhile, amid the announcement of President Trump's trade tariffs, media reports are wondering about the future of National Economic Council Director Gary Cohn, who was reportedly against the tariffs.
"I feel very, very strongly that if Gary leaves, that's a reason that people would pause and say I'm going to take profits in XYZ," said TheStreet's founder and Action Alerts PLUS Portfolio Manager Jim Cramer.
